I'm almost done with Psychedelica of the Ashen Hawk, and I love it? Black Butterfly was good (albeit not without its problems), but I'm just enjoying Ashen Hawk significantly more. The focus on a bigger cast definitely helps, the short stories are better and the format isn't as confusing as it was in BB. Having an older cast of characters was a big plus.

If I'd have to make a comparison, I'd say BB is more juvenile. Which is not surprising given its focus on a few high-schoolers. The characters in AH are given more room to breathe and the game's structure gives it an illusion of being a much longer game (Both a positive and a negative, depending on how you see it). I love how the game's title and aesthetics are incorporated into the story, and all the nods to BB made me giddy. This is definitely not a lighthearted game; it deals with several things including depression, anxiety, one's self-worth, etc. Nothing in this game is black and white. And.I.love.it.

It's easily my GOTY so far.

Yeah, Hakuoki, C:R and CxM are the three longer otome games. All the others are short.

For comparison, platinum for CxM took me 4 days and 11 hours, Period Cube 1 day and 23 hours and C:R took me 4 days and 14 hours. BAW was really short, but apparently my soul died in the middle of playing it so it took me over 2 weeks to finish it. Hakuoki was just absurdly long.
